How To Manage User Permissions In A CMS
IntermediateQuick Answer
TL;DR
Manage CMS user permissions by defining clear roles based on job functions (admin, editor, author, reviewer, viewer), assigning the minimum permissions each role needs, and regularly auditing who has access to what. Use groups to manage permissions at scale rather than per-user. Implement document-level permissions for sensitive content, restrict publishing rights to senior editors, and immediately revoke access when team members change roles or leave the organization.
Key Takeaways
- Define roles based on job functions with least-privilege permissions
- Use groups/teams for scalable permission management
- Implement document-level permissions for sensitive or restricted content
- Audit permissions regularly and revoke access promptly when roles change